A double-slit interference pattern is observed on a screen with the intensity graph. Points A, B, C, D, and E are bright fringes. Points F, G, H, I, J, and K are dark fringes. The wavelength of the green light is 560 nm. The distance between the two slits is 0.40 mm, and the distance between the screen and the slit is 2.0 m. What is the distance between fringes C and B, in mm? Your answer needs to have 2 significant figures, including the negative sign in your answer if needed.
